Michele Bachmann Targeted By Credo SuperPAC In Anti-Tea Party Push


The anti-Tea Party crusade opts for on-the-ground organization, such as recruiting volunteers in each legislator's district, instead of the attack ads that have become the hallmark of super PAC spending this election cycle.

"Rep. Michele Bachmann has said more hateful and downright crazy things than just about anyone else in Congress, Rep. Mike Coffman is a paranoid birther and Rep. Jim Renacci is the poster boy for Tea Party economics," CREDO SuperPAC president Becky Bond said in a news release.

CREDO SuperPAC spokeswoman Sarah Lane confirmed Thursday that the "Bachmann bonus" is indeed the 11th entry in a campaign that was initially aimed at 10 politicians.

Lane pointed to Bachmann's recent showing in her state's Republican nominating contest as evidence that the Tea Party favorite seems increasingly vulnerable. Although Bachmann captured more than 80 percent of the primary vote, it was the smallest vote percentage garnered by a Minnesota Republican running for Congress in half a decade, according to a political blog published by the Humphrey School of Public Affairs at the University of Minnesota
